Albion Falls, Hamilton

I have always just wanted to come back to Albion just to take pictures of the falls itself. I have been here on numerous occasions typically for Weddings and Engagement shoots, so on my way to my parents, I decided to stop for a few minutes and shoot this beast of a waterfall! even though Hamilton is the waterfall capital of the world! hosting 125 within the city, Albion has to be easily one of my favorites (note: I’ve only seen about a dozen or less…lol) not only can you get right close to the falls but for most of the year it is only about half a foot deep, which is awesome for engagements cause we can take off our shoes and roll up our pants and get right in there!
